Chapter Six

Beep……… Beep…………. Beep………

Commander Tucker took his communicator out of his pocket and opened flipped it open, “Hi doc, how’s it coming?”

“I’m sorry, I’m afraid I’m experiencing some problems. It will be a while yet before I can find a counter agent to the chemical compound. If I continue having no luck, I’m going to get in touch with the Sargosians. Maybe they can help.”

“Don’t worry Doc; I appreciate you keeping me informed.”

“That’s quite alright Commander, although that is not what I comm-ed… you for.”

“What’s the problem?”

“It seems that your disappearance has been noted by various crewmembers, Captain Archer, Sub Commander T’Pol and Lieutenant Reed are all looking for you, so be careful.”

“Thanks Doc, I’ll keep ma eyes and ears peeled.”

// Oh, well, so much for a quiet rest. Let’s see how long it takes them to notice ma adjustments to internal sensors. //

----------------------------------------------------------

Lieutenant Reed was in a quandary, he had checked the Messhall and Engineering but was unable to find Trip. // Hmmmm…… where else can he be, I’ve checked his usual haunts. I bet Captain Archer has talked him in to watching one of those boring polo matches with him. // The thought of the two of them together brought on a huge surge of jealousy inside Malcolm. // Hmmmmmm……if that’s the case he’s going to need an excuse to get away, and I know just the sort of diversion to do that – if I jimmy the power flow between the engine and weapon systems, Enterprise will lose warp drive and weapons. I can then help Trip, while secretly dragging out the repairs at the same time. That way I can have Trip all to myself with no Archer in sight.// Not thinking clearly or straight and with an evil smirk on his face, Malcolm climbed into the nearest Jefferies tube to put his plan into action.


Captain Archer had checked the Armoury and Engineering, but there was no sign of Trip or Malcolm. Not thinking clearly and feeling very paranoid and jealous, he walked to the Officer’ deck, planning to check both Trip’s and Malcolm’s quarters. // If I find out Malcolm is up to no good with Trip or is trying it on, I’ll shoot him and throw him in the god damn brig. I’m sick of the way he’s always trying to keep Trip away from me, monopolising his spare time. Trip was my friend long before Malcolm Reed came onto the scene, I think Mr Reed needs to have a little persuasion to back off and remember his place. //


T’Pol was on the bridge checking her console for the whereabouts of Commander Tucker, noticing that the ships internal sensors weren’t working, T’Pol set off for Engineering to do the necessary repairs. // It would seem that Commander Tucker is in decon, back where he first challenged my loyalty and when he first noticed me as a worthy mate by sensually stroking my ears. It is a most logical and suitable location to proceed with the next step in our relationship, I will go and confront him. //

-------------------------------------------------

Trip was lying stretched out on the floor with his arms tucked under his head. His eyes were shut but he was still awake listening for any slight sound which would alert him to his location being discovered. He knew it would happen eventually, but he hoped it would be long enough for Phlox to discover an antidote to his current predicament. Suddenly Trip jumped up and held his breath; he could hear footsteps outside the chamber and the sound of buttons being pressed on the door panel. He had jammed the lock before he had entered, so it wasn’t going to be easy to open but certainly not impossible. // Damn, // thought Trip as he looked frantically around for an escape hatch, before falling on an overhead ventilation shaft. // Looks like it’ll be a tight squeeze, but what the heck, // he thought as he reached up and removed the panel. Just as he climbed up into the opening, painfully squeezing his hips through the small space, he heard the door panel being yanked off the wall. // Gotta go, whoever is out there sure are persistent, // he thought as he inched his way along. // This shaft should run into Jeffries tube 24 which runs alongside Engineering. No one is listed for maintenance duties there today, so I should be safe if I stay and hang around inside for a while. //

Unbeknown to Trip, Malcolm was inside Jefferies tube 24 carrying out his plan to sabotage the powerflow relays between the engine and the phase canon assemblies. He was just finishing off when he heard a scuffling sound. Turning round he saw a pair of feet emerge from an overhead ventilation shaft followed by a very pert and pinchable bottom. Smiling, he walked up to the figure that was struggling to emerge and cupped his hands around those beautiful cheeks;

“Hello Trip, I’ve been looking all over the place for you.”

“Malcolm!” shouted Trip, almost jumping back into the shaft in shock. “What the hell are you doing here?”

“Just finishing off some work.”

“There shouldn’t be any outstanding repair work or diagnostics on any of these systems in here,” replied Trip trying to act professional on the outside, while quietly screaming inside for Malcolm to remove his hands from his ass.

“Don’t worry it was nothing major, just some minor tweaking was needed to the canon power relays. I didn’t want to bother you because I know how busy you are,” whispered Malcolm softly into Trip’s ear.

Edging quickly away and out of reach from Malcolm’s hot breath and roving hands, Trip started to back up out of the Jeffries tube; “Speaking of work, I’ve gotta rush, got lots to do ya know before ma shift ends. It was nice seeing ya, Mal!”

“Why don’t I help you finish up, then we could have a drink and catch a movie in my quarters,” suggested Malcolm catching up to Trip.

“Errrrmmmm…. Why not!” replied Trip nervously. He didn’t want to, but he didn’t want to upset Malcolm since he was a good friend and he didn’t want to jeopardise their friendship.

“Great!” said Malcolm as he allowed Trip to pass, slightly bent, since he was too tall to stand upright in the cramped passageway. // Nice ass! // he thought with a smirk on his face.


Meanwhile…


T’Pol walked into Decon after tearing off the door panel and reworking the wires. // Strange, internal sensors listed this as Commander Tucker’s location, // mused T’Pol as she looked around, before finally noticing an open ventilation shaft in the corner. // It would seem that Commander Tucker has alluded me for the time being, // thought T’Pol, as she walked back out of Decon to Engineering. // He has a head start for now, but not for long since that Jeffries tube can be accessed from the top section of Engineering. I will surprise him when he exits, since the shaft is small it should take him a while to work his way through. //

Captain Archer was prowling the corridors looking for Trip and Malcolm. He had been to both of their quarters and thankfully both were empty, so he had decided to walk to Engineering. He had just stepped onto the overhead passageway above the main engine room floor when he saw Trip and Malcolm emerge from the Jeffries tube. Seeing Trip look cautiously around and Reed with a huge smirk on his face, Archer immediately saw red and strode up to the two of them feeling very angry.

“Cap’n! What can I do for ya,” said Trip. // God this is going from bad to worse //

“Trip, get over here now,” said Captain Archer pulling Trip behind him. “Mr Reed you have gone too far, as from now you are confined to the brig.”

“For what, Captain?!”

“Harassing a senior officer.”

“Ha… don’t I wish. What Trip and I get up to is off no concern to you. Why don’t you be a good little captain and go play with your ball.”

“You smart mouthed British twerp, come here and say that and I’ll knock you into the middle of next week.”

“I’d like to see you try you old fart,” said Malcolm stepping up to Captain Archer.

“Hey guys, time out!” shouted Trip stepping in between the two of them. “There’s going to be no fighting in ma engine room, take it to the gym, will ya? I’ve got work to finish off.”

Just then…

“Commander!” replied T’Pol stepping into the engine room and spying the three of them on the overhead passageway.

// Great, that’s all I need, // thought Trip glanced down and seeing T’Pol walk into Engineering.

“Remove yourself from my Commander Tucker,” said T’Pol walking up to the stairs and giving Captain Archer a piercing evil stare. “We have an appointment in my quarters. If you won’t mind Commander, time is of the essence.”

“Sorry, but Commander Tucker is coming with me to finish off watching our football game and beer,” replied Captain Archer grabbing hold of Trip’s arm and pulling him towards him.

“Your both wrong, Trip is coming back to my quarters to watch a movie and grab a drink,” said Malcolm, grabbing hold of Trip’s other arm and pulling him back.

“Guys! Will ya let go, your gonna rip me in two.”

“Back off Reed, Trip’s my friend.”

“Back of yourself Archer, Trip’s with me.”

“I believe both of you are inadequate to full fill Commander Tucker’s needs, only I can satisfy him,” said T’Pol grabbing hold of the front of Trip’s uniform and pulling him towards her.

// Geez, now I now what it feels like to be in a blender, // thought Trip, as he was pulled around amongst the three of them.

No one was backing off and pretty soon it descended into abusive shouting and derogative name calling comments. // I’ve gotta get the hell outta here, // thought Trip, trying to wrench himself free of the tangled mess. He tried yanking himself backwards but he panicked and totally misjudged the amount of strength needed and how little space there was between himself and the railing. Before he knew what was happening he was falling over the railing with his arms flaying. “Trip!!!” screamed both Captain Archer and Malcolm Reed, leaning over the rail looking on in horror. T’Pol turned round and raced back down the stairs hoping to catch Commander Tucker or at least break his fall. Too late. Trip hit the floor with a sickening THUD. There was complete silence as everyone stared in horror at Commander Tucker’s lifeless crumpled body lying on the floor.
